The last patient who was injured in the bus accident on the "Struma" highway in Bulgaria, was released today from the Neurosurgery Clinic of the Pirogov Hospital in Sofia.

A medical team from the Republic of Northern Macedonia is transporting the patient to the homeland this afternoon, MIA correspondent from Sofia reports.

This is the seventh injured in the incident on November 23 in which 45 people, citizens of Northern Macedonia, were killed.

A statement from Pirogov Hospital today said that all foreign nationals who survived the accident on the Struma highway have been transferred and their condition is being monitored in the Republic of Northern Macedonia and the Republic of Serbia after their dismissal from Pirogov.
